U.S. Diplomat Guilty Of Child Porn

A United States government diplomat who pressured foreign visa applicants to have sex with him during a South American mission has pleaded guilty to possession of child pornography in a Virginia federal court.

Representing the State Department abroad, the 42-year-old diplomat (Gons Nachman) was arrested last month and charged with the heinous crime as well as misuse of his diplomatic passport and making false statements. Federal prosecutors say that Nachman made videos of himself having sex with girls as young as 14 during government missions in Congo and Brazil, where he was stationed as vice consul.

In court papers filed last month, federal prosecutors wrote that the facts could not be more compelling; a “United States diplomat filming minors engaging in sex with him, minors from the host country, inside United States government-provided housing.”

Prosecutors say Nachman pressured and pursued sexual relationships with attractive female visa applicants while stationed in Rio de Janeiro, where he was the U.S. vice consul personally handling the pending immigration visa cases. Now the disgraced government official faces up to a decade in prison.

Before joining the Foreign Service, Nachman was a law student at the University of Pennsylvania. With hundreds of diplomats representing the U.S. government worldwide, the program’s goal is to give U.S. citizens from all walks of life the opportunity to be the face of America to the world. In this case it was a shameful representation.
